
Wazdan, the gain-focused developer, has strengthened its North American presence by entering Alberta’s newly regulated iGaming market, marking another significant milestone in the company’s continued expansion across regulated jurisdictions worldwide.
Wazdan is entering the market with an initial portfolio of 133 certified games, combining proven player favourites with the technical expertise and operational support gained through the company’s experience in Ontario and the United States.
While Alberta builds on Canada’s evolving regulated gaming landscape, Wazdan recognises the province as a unique market with its own operator landscape, competitive dynamics and player expectations. The supplier has developed a tailored strategy centred on reliable game delivery, carefully selected content and close collaboration with operator partners from the earliest stages of market development.
The latest expansion further reinforces Wazdan’s commitment to regulated-market growth across North America as the company continues to strengthen partnerships and deliver market-specific solutions designed to support long-term operator success.
